About SPUR SPUR is a nonprofit public policy organization in the San Francisco Bay Area. Through research, education, and advocacy, SPUR works to create an equitable, sustainable, and prosperous region where all people thrive. We bring people together from across the political spectrum to develop solutions to the big problems facing our region, with a special emphasis on the largest three cities: San Francisco, Oakland, and San José. We are recognized and respected for our independent and holistic approach to urban issues. The Opportunity The Communications Manager will be responsible for executing SPUR’s plan to elevate its organizational profile with key audiences through consistent communication and strategic outreach. This involves understanding target audiences, creating compelling stories, selecting appropriate media channels, and building relationships with press and media outlets. The Communications Manager will oversee all press engagement, digital communications, and social media to advance SPUR’s mission to create an equitable, sustainable, and prosperous region where all people thrive. They execute and project-manage the organization’s public relations strategy, in partnership with contractors. Ultimately, their role is to amplify SPUR’s policy and advocacy impact and expand SPUR’s audience and membership. Experience and expertise will be pivotal in strategically allocating resources across a spectrum of projects, all while delineating ambitious short-term targets and enduring long-term aspirations. We are looking for a candidate who understands the power of publicity to help achieve policy and fundraising goals. The Communications Manager will report to the Chief Advancement Officer. Core Responsibilities Media and Public Relations Oversee and execute SPUR’s press and media engagement, including creating press releases and proactively reaching out to press contacts to highlight SPUR's policy insights and research findings. Craft talking points, media statements, and response plans in close partnership with leadership for rapid response external communications. Utilize strong judgment in time-sensitive messaging, balancing speed with precision. Collaborate with other departments and stakeholders to ensure alignment of public relations efforts with overall organizational goals, including close coordination with SPUR's Policy, Engagement, and Development teams. Monitor policy and advocacy issues, news events, and legislative cycles to ensure responsive storytelling that adapts to changing circumstances and external events. Communications In collaboration with the CEO, CPO, and CAO, proactively identify, build, and deploy integrated, multi-channel communications campaign strategies to promote and advance select policy initiatives. Implement SPUR’s communications plan to broaden awareness and break through echo chambers. Use various marketing channels (email and print marketing, social media, events, digital ads) to promote our organization, increase awareness of our mission and programs, and advance SPUR's policy insights. Collaborate in drafting, editing, and/or proofing emails, web content, digital newsletters, social media posts, donor-facing communications, and other marketing collateral. Partner with Engagement and Development staff to design communications that strengthen donor stewardship and drive fundraising goals. Utilize SPUR’s mass marketing platform, Pardot, to deliver digital communications. Track and report on performance of digital marketing and communications efforts. Ensure SPUR’s brand message is strong and consistent across all channels. Manage the organization-wide external communications calendar. Social Media and Digital Content In partnership with the CAO and contractors, develop and implement the organization’s social media strategy to expand reach, increase engagement, and strengthen brand visibility across platforms. Manage day-to-day social media activity, including content planning, posting, monitoring, and analytics, ensuring alignment with overall communications goals. Work with a contractor to create and curate social media content, including short-form video and graphic design, that amplifies our policy priorities by translating complex research into accessible, engaging posts to drive public awareness, engagement and membership. Track and report performance of all digital and social media platforms to assess the effectiveness of different outreach strategies and adjust messaging accordingly. Administrative Manage contractors and consultants engaged in communications and marketing projects, ensuring timely deliverables and successful project outcomes. In partnership with the CAO, develop and manage the organization's external affairs budget, allocating resources effectively to meet its communications needs. Key Qualifications Minimum of 5 years of experience in communications and/or public relations, preferably in a nonprofit organization, government entity, or media outlet. Exceptionally strong writing skills. Excellent communication skills, both written and verbal. Strong project manager experience with proven 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and on schedule. Proven experience implementing successful public relations strategies and marketing campaigns. Experience with CRM and mass email marketing platforms. Experience managing graphic design, illustration, photography, and/or short-form video projects. Skilled in Google Analytics, content management systems (Drupal or similar), mass email (Pardot or similar), CRM databases (Salesforce or similar). Strong leadership skills with the ability to set and prioritize goals. Graphic design experience a plus. Strong analytical skills with the ability to use data to inform decisions. Knowledge of various marketing channels and best practices. Bachelor's degree in marketing, communications, or a related field. Benefits The salary range for this position is $90,000-$110,000 and will be based on experience and commensurate with skills and qualifications. This is a full-time, exempt position. SPUR offers a generous and comprehensive benefits package including health insurance, dental insurance, vision care, basic life insurance, pre-tax commuter benefits, work from home stipend, employee assistance program (EAP), and retirement plan with twenty-five percent contribution matching. SPUR offers 6 months of paid maternity or paternity leave to bond with a newborn or adopted child within the first year of birth or adoption. Hybrid Work Environment SPUR has a hybrid workplace model defined by a combination of remote and in-person work. We have mandatory all-staff in-person days on Monday and Wednesday, and as the job requires. Staff will be required to attend other in-person meetings, events, and programs around the Bay Area region as needed. All policies are subject to change.
